The AHA has released a social media toolkit with sample posts and graphics encouraging people to sign up for 2026 health coverage via the Health Insurance Marketplaces or through Medicare. Open enrollment through the Health Insurance Marketplaces begins Nov. 1 and ends Jan. 15; open enrollment for Medicare began Oct. 16 and ends Dec. 7.
